Battery Life

There’s plenty of technology packed into a thermal scope, and it’s must have some kind of battery that can power it. There aren’t all batteries to be the same, so you want to be sure you have a battery that will ensure your thermal scope will be running for as long as you require it. That means you should take into consideration how long you plan to be using the scope for in one time period. Also, how long does it takes to charge the scope, and how much do the batteries that you have spare cost.

Size And Weight

Thermal imaging scopes are large and heavy. Average weight for a standard thermal scope for a rifle scope is about 2 pounds. The light thermals weigh between 1-1.5 pounds which is comparable to regular daytime rifle scopes. Although thermals might be the same size as conventional rifle scopes, and even shorter however, the internal components that are required to create thermal imaging makes them wider. Their weight and size will affect the shooting or tactical weapon and sight system.

A lightweight and compact option is to look into a clip-on system. In addition to reducing the weight and size, but they’re specifically designed to be placed in front of your daytime scope and should be easily removable and attachable.

Operation Range

Thermals can give you over 1000+ yards of detection range on targets, regardless of day or night conditions. However, the distance at which you can identify and recognize what you are looking for will be considerably shorter.

These ranges can differ among manufacturers models, models, as well as quality. The thermal detector’s sensitivity is the most important factor you need to study. Increasing magnification can help to quickly identify and locate a faraway target, but it can also cause poor pixelage resulting in a pixelated image. Night Vision

Night vision operates by using light as reflections or light and then transforming them into the crystal clear image.

Thus, it requires some type of ambient light to function.

If you’re shooting at night the moon’s light and stars generally provide sufficient light. Modern models have infrared illuminators which function like flashlights for the scope however they aren’t visible to the naked eye.

If you’re looking through marketplaces to purchase night vision optics You’ll find different classifications for them.- Gen Iand II or III. In simple terms, the more the level of the generation, the higher the quality.

You’ll also see a newer class of night vision scopes called Digital Night Vision.

The normal night vision display is traditional black and green colors, and the modern digital night vision is usually displayed in black and white on the LCD screen.

Thermal Imaging

Thermal scopes detect heat or radiation released by living objects. Thermal imaging uses a special type of lens that concentrates upon infrared light and creates the thermogram. How Long does the Thermal Scope last?

In the average, thermal scopes last almost eight hours with a single charge. The various models can last between 2 and 10 hours. More recently, ATN has managed to produce ultra-low-consumption thermal scopes that can provide more than 10 hours of continuous use.

How far can Thermal Rifle Scopes View?

How far thermal rifle scopes can see will depend on the resolution of the display and magnification settings. The majority of basic thermals can detect heat signatures up to 1,000+ yards. The most advanced thermals can detect up to 4000 yards, however the identification of targets is a different matter.
